The Middlesex County Cancer Coalition is committed to implementing the New Jersey Comprehensive Cancer Control Plan at the county level through coalition building and cooperative alliances. The coalition seeks to make a difference in reducing cancer mortality and increasing access to care in Middlesex County through the collaboration of a broad variety of stakeholders such as health care providers, civic and community organizations, business and industry, academia, consumers of health care services, faith-based organizations, local and state government, volunteers, cancer survivors, the media, and any other interested individuals. The Middlesex County Cancer Coalition is made possible by a grant from the New Jersey Department of Health and Senior Services’ Office of Cancer Control and Prevention.
